Atrium Hospitality promotes new president and COO

Alpharetta, Ga.-based Atrium Hospitality has promoted Rob Mangiarelli to the role of president and COO. In addition, after serving as interim head of Atrium Hospitality, Craig Mason returns as president of Atrium Holding Company, the parent company of Atrium Hospitality.

“When Rob joined Atrium Hospitality a few months ago, he jumped right in and quickly proved to be a trusted leader who deftly manages teams and the day-to-day operations of the company," Mason said. "He’s effectively driving Atrium forward as an innovative, sales-driven organization that delivers exceptional guest experiences, all while poised for growth.”

Mangiarelli joined the management company earlier this year as EVP and COO. Before Atrium, he was COO of Magna Hospitality, where he managed a $4 billion hotel and real estate portfolio. His career also includes more than two decades with Hyatt Hotels Corp., including as global head of asset management. At Hyatt, Mangiarelli was responsible for the areas of finance, revenue management, real estate, capital expenditures, technology, operations and human resources.

Mason, meanwhile, resumes his role as president of Atrium Holding Company, representing the interests of the company’s investors and serving as the owner’s representative under the management arrangement with Atrium Hospitality. Mason will continue to oversee Atrium Holding Company’s asset management team as well as capital allocation and projects to ensure spending enhances the company’s portfolio. He will also assist the acquisitions team to identify, evaluate and execute viable hotel ventures to fuel the expansion of Atrium Hospitality’s management portfolio.

Atrium Hospitality manages a portfolio of 82 hotels in 28 states and operates more than 20,000 guestrooms and suites and approximately 3 million square feet of event space.
